Brazilian police arrest criminal leader and multiple suspects

Brazilian authorities have conducted several operations resulting in the arrest of individuals linked to organized crime and violent offenses.

In a joint operation between Bahia and Espírito Santo police, Alean de Almeida Silva, a leader of a criminal group linked to the Comando Vermelho, was arrested in Piúma, Espírito Santo. Silva, who was sentenced to 83 years in prison for ordering a triple homicide in Santo Antônio de Jesus in 2019, had been a fugitive for over four years. Investigations suggest he continued to coordinate criminal activities from his hiding place.

In Alagoas, the third phase of Operation Tríade Criminal led to the arrest of a man in Sumaré, São Paulo, who provided logistical support to a drug trafficking faction in Palmeira dos Índios. Simultaneously, police executed search warrants at his residence in Alagoas.

Additionally, in Penedo, Alagoas, a 25-year-old man was arrested for his involvement in a July homicide. The suspect, who allegedly operated a motorcycle used to pursue and attack the victim with a knife, was located at a residence via drone surveillance.
